summaryrefslogtreecommitdiff
path: root/src/video_core/host1x
diff options
context:
space:
mode:
authorGravatar lat9nq2023-12-05 21:08:56 -0500
committerGravatar Liam2023-12-05 21:10:38 -0500
commit4cd3f9f4f9cd17f92762fa41cec69074f7000ac0 (patch)
tree0ea4b9f085bbf6166a97e1ae16951a4d39b723a9 /src/video_core/host1x
parentMerge pull request #12235 from liamwhite/flip-clip (diff)
downloadyuzu-4cd3f9f4f9cd17f92762fa41cec69074f7000ac0.tar.gz
yuzu-4cd3f9f4f9cd17f92762fa41cec69074f7000ac0.tar.xz
yuzu-4cd3f9f4f9cd17f92762fa41cec69074f7000ac0.zip
codec: Update to use av frame flags
Resolves Clang -Wdeprecated-declarations warning from interlaced_frame
Diffstat (limited to 'src/video_core/host1x')
-rw-r--r--src/video_core/host1x/ffmpeg/ffmpeg.cpp7
1 files changed, 6 insertions, 1 deletions
diff --git a/src/video_core/host1x/ffmpeg/ffmpeg.cpp b/src/video_core/host1x/ffmpeg/ffmpeg.cpp
index dcd07e6d2..96686da59 100644
--- a/src/video_core/host1x/ffmpeg/ffmpeg.cpp
+++ b/src/video_core/host1x/ffmpeg/ffmpeg.cpp
@@ -233,7 +233,12 @@ std::unique_ptr<Frame> DecoderContext::ReceiveFrame(bool* out_is_interlaced) {
233 return false; 233 return false;
234 } 234 }
235 235
236 *out_is_interlaced = frame->interlaced_frame != 0; 236 *out_is_interlaced =
237#if defined(FF_API_INTERLACED_FRAME) || LIBAVUTIL_VERSION_MAJOR >= 59
238 (frame->flags & AV_FRAME_FLAG_INTERLACED) != 0;
239#else
240 frame->interlaced_frame != 0;
241#endif
237 return true; 242 return true;
238 }; 243 };
239 244